Output 6bbea6023781c9264b68c5e8f0767c2c1e00c85a94e52bcca17ff9e08d8f6b3d:1

value
54000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e39aeeb6091521de6659d3f3d0e3552b43fbbd78 OP_EQUALVERIFY OP_CHECKSIG
address
1MkTzSdZtDkNFXKKmXrXm1UiN9jDcCsdhi
transaction
6bbea6023781c9264b68c5e8f0767c2c1e00c85a94e52bcca17ff9e08d8f6b3d
confirmations
622228
spent
true